It’s in Illinois

You’ve probably wondered where to play Lotto in Illinois, but you’re not alone. The Illinois Lottery is a state-run lottery that offers both local and multijurisdictional games. Proceeds from these games support a wide variety of projects, including public education and state infrastructure. Powerball, the state lottery’s most popular game, costs $2 per ticket. You can also purchase tickets that include the Power Play option for $1. Power Play tickets can multiply non-jackpot prize amounts by up to 10 times.

It’s in France

The France Loto is a public lottery operated by the government. The company is 72% owned by the French government. It regulates lottery games in France and oversees sports betting in overseas departments. The money from the French lottery supports sports, and in 2005, France’s Loto contributed EUR2.3 billion to public finances. The lottery also pays commissions to retailers, indirectly stimulating the economy. It pays out more than EUR480 million in commissions to retailers in 2009.
